SGS acquires IEC to strengthen its position in cosmetic testing
SGS, a Swiss-based testing, inspection and certification company, announced on July 10 that it has acquired IEC (Institut d'expertise clinique), a leading French institution for cosmetic clinical research. The transaction amount was not disclosed.
Founded in 1990 and headquartered in Lyon, France, IEC has nearly 150 full-time employees and provides testing services to leading companies in the cosmetics and personal care industries, as well as in dermatology, hygiene and ophthalmology. IEC specializes in clinical safety and efficacy trials, in vitro testing, sensory analysis and consumer testing. The company also has operations in Bulgaria, South Africa and Asia.
IEC President Étienne Camel said the move was "very exciting." Joining SGS will help IEC take advantage of "the many synergies that such a global player offers, whether in innovation, marketing, best practices or international expansion," he added.
The completion of the acquisition is subject to customary pre-closing conditions, including a consultation process with French employees.
"This acquisition is in line with our strategic objectives and further strengthens our global leadership in cosmetics and hygiene testing," said SGS CEO Géraldine Picaud in a press release.
SGS, headquartered in Geneva, inspects and assesses the safety of a large number of products, including toys, cosmetics and food, as well as minerals or parts for the automotive industry. The company has a turnover of 6.6 billion Swiss francs (6.8 billion euros) in 2023.
"For SGS, cosmetics testing is an interesting market segment with good growth potential," said Daniel Bürki, analyst at Zurich Cantonal Bank, in a stock market commentary.
